                        A shame, a shame. Every games basics start with a location. Black Mesa is a huge research facility, funded by US and unknown people and organisations, gathering up the brightest minds of the world. Maybe someone who recognises the nature around Black Mesa and the rock its built on can correct me, but I think its somewhere in Nevada desert, built in granite surface deep within and has a fairly large surface area aswell. Its research areas range from creating teleportation devices, to new weaponry. The game was made in 1998 or 1996? And while the map making at those times was still a newborn child, the location of Black Mesa Research Center created by far the most satisfying emotions for me. The sound in HL1 is simply genius. My most favourite moment was a battle against a tank, using underground tunnels, the music and location created a shocking feeling of nostalgia and inner peace.

                        They are making Black Mesa mod for the Source engine. Basically HL1 in HL2 graphics.

                        They didnt call HL revolutional for nothing :)
